什么是区块链地址?

区块链技术自问世以来,引起了广泛的关注与热议。它作为一种去中心化的分布式账本技术,被认为具有改变传统行业格局的巨大潜力。在区块链中,地址是一项重要的概念,它扮演着参与者之间传输资产和信息的关键角色。那么,区块链地址究竟是什么呢? 1. 区块链的基本概念

要理解区块链地址,首先需要了解区块链的一些基本概念。区块链可以被理解为一个由多个区块组成的链式数据结构,每个区块都包含了一定的交易记录和其他存储的信息。这些区块通过密码学哈希函数连接在一起,形成了一个不可篡改的分布式账本。 2. 区块链的参与者

在区块链中,有两种主要的参与者:用户和矿工。用户可以是普通的个体或组织,通过区块链地址来参与交易和数据传输。矿工则是负责验证和打包交易的节点,他们通过运行特定的算法来创建新的区块,并将区块添加到区块链上。 3. 区块链地址的概念

区块链地址类似于传统金融系统中的银行账户,它是用来标识参与者的唯一标识符。在区块链中,每个用户都会拥有一个或多个地址,这些地址由一串数字和字母组成。每个地址都具有唯一性,可以用来接收和发送数字资产。 4. 区块链地址的生成过程

区块链地址的生成是基于非对称加密技术的。它使用一对密钥:公钥和私钥。公钥可以被广泛传播,而私钥则需要妥善保管。用户通过私钥生成一个与之对应的公钥,并通过一系列的哈希函数和加密算法,最终生成一个唯一的区块链地址。 5. 区块链地址的用途

区块链地址用于标识用户身份和资产所有权。当一个用户需要向他人发送数字资产时,他需要提供目标地址以标识接收方。交易记录中也包含了发送方和接收方的地址,用来追踪所有的交易流程。通过地址,参与者可以自由地进行交易和数据传输,而不需要依赖中介机构的信任。

在区块链技术中,地址是使得参与者能够自主掌握资产和信息的重要工具。通过了解区块链地址的概念和生成过程,我们可以更好地理解区块链的运作原理以及它带来的各种应用场景。未来,随着区块链技术的发展,区块链地址将继续发挥更多的重要作用,推动着去中心化世界的发展。